Help Center

Local Navigation

BlackBerry Enterprise Server 如何計算健康情況分數

部分 BlackBerry® Enterprise Server 元件會計算健康情況分數,指出該元件提供特定服務的能力。 元件會將其健康情況分數傳送到 BlackBerry Dispatcher,BlackBerry Dispatcher 會合併元件的健康情況分數,來計算 BlackBerry Enterprise Server 的整體健康情況分數。 BlackBerry Dispatcher 會將資訊寫入 BlackBerry Configuration Database,並將資訊提供給要求資訊的 BlackBerry Enterprise Server

BlackBerry Enterprise Server 元件會檢查其作業健康情況、與其他元件的連線穩定性,以及其他元件的健康情況分數,來計算其健康情況分數。

BlackBerry Enterprise Server 的健康情況分數由各個健康情況參數組成。 每一個健康情況參數指出特定服務或功能是否可用。 若您開啟 BlackBerry Enterprise Server 的自動容錯移轉功能,則可設定健康情況參數,以便 BlackBerry Enterprise Server 在重大服務或功能無法使用時自動容錯移轉。

BlackBerry Enterprise Server 高可用性的健康情況分數

BlackBerry® Enterprise Server 健康情況分數是由 17 個健康情況參數所構成,BlackBerry Dispatcher 會使用這些參數來計算 BlackBerry Enterprise Server 執行個體的健康情況。 每一個健康情況參數由 64 位元健康情況分數值中的一個位元表示。 每一個健康情況參數的範圍為 0 到 63,以在您設定自動容錯移轉時判斷健康情況參數的重要性。

健康情況參數

十六進位值

二進位位元位置

預設等級

BlackBerry Messaging Agent

0x0000000000000001

0

47

User accounts (使用者帳號)

0x0000000000000002

1

46

Connection to the messaging server(s) (與訊息伺服器的連線)

0x0000000000000004

2

45

At least one user account (至少一個使用者帳號)

0x0000000000000008

3

44

Calendar synchronization (行事曆同步處理)

0x0000000000000100

8

32

Address lookup (地址查閱)

0x0000000000000400

10

33

Attachment viewing (附件檢視)

0x0000000000001000

12

31

BlackBerry Policy Service

0x0000000000100000

20

15

BlackBerry Synchronization Service

0x0000000001000000

24

14

Organizer data synchronization (管理幫手資料同步處理)

0x0000000002000000

25

13

BlackBerry Dispatcher

0x0000000010000000

28

56

Connection to the BlackBerry Configuration Database (與 BlackBerry Configuration Database 的連線)

0x0000000020000000

29

30

Wireless network access (無線網路存取)

0x0000000040000000

30

57

Access to web content and application content (存取網頁內容和應用程式內容)

0x0000000100000000

32

43

Push application access (推播應用程式存取)

0x0000000200000000

33

29

BlackBerry MDS Integration Service

0x0000000400000000

34

28

BlackBerry Collaboration Service

0x0000001000000000

36

27

BlackBerry Dispatcher 計算的健康情況參數

BlackBerry® Dispatcher 使用其本身的健康情況參數,以及從其他 BlackBerry® Enterprise Server 元件接收的健康情況參數,來計算與其相關之 BlackBerry Enterprise Server 執行個體的健康情況分數。

健康情況參數

描述

BlackBerry Dispatcher

此參數指出 BlackBerry Dispatcher 的健康情況良好。 BlackBerry Dispatcher 會在開始執行時設定此健康情況參數。

Connection to the BlackBerry Configuration Database (與 BlackBerry Configuration Database 的連線)

此參數指出 BlackBerry Dispatcher 可連線至 BlackBerry Configuration DatabaseBlackBerry Dispatcherr 會在特定的時間間隔 (預設為每 30 秒) 測試與 BlackBerry Configuration Database 的連線。

Wireless network access (無線網路存取)

此參數指出 BlackBerry Dispatcher 可直接連線至無線網路,或透過一或多個 BlackBerry Router 執行個體連線至無線網路。 主要 BlackBerry Dispatcher 會在開啟 SRP 連線時設定參數,並在關閉 SRP 連線時清除參數。

待命 BlackBerry Dispatcher 會藉由傳送未經驗證的偵測至 BlackBerry® Infrastructure,來測試 SRP 連線。 若待命 BlackBerry Dispatcher 在兩分鐘內收到偵測回應,則待命 BlackBerry Dispatcher 會判斷連線的健康情況良好。

待命 BlackBerry Dispatcher 會在開始執行時與每小時測試一次 SRP 連線。 若待命 BlackBerry Dispatcher 使用 RPC 命令收到一個健康情況分數的要求,則待命 BlackBerry Dispatcher 最多每 5 分鐘可測試 SRP 連線一次。 在自動容錯移轉程序期間,待命 BlackBerry Dispatcher 會測試 SRP 連線。 待命 BlackBerry Dispatcher 必須先開啟 SRP 連線,待命 BlackBerry Enterprise Server 才能成為主要執行個體。

BlackBerry Messaging Agent 計算的健康情況參數

BlackBerry® Messaging Agent 會計算下列健康情況參數,並將計算出的值傳送至 BlackBerry Dispatcher

健康情況參數

描述

BlackBerry Messaging Agent

此參數表示 BlackBerry Messaging Agent 正在執行中,或若 BlackBerry® Enterprise Server 使用多個 BlackBerry Messaging Agent 執行個體,所有的 BlackBerry Messaging Agent 執行個體皆在執行中。 BlackBerry Messaging Agent 會在計算 BlackBerry Messaging Agent 目前的健康情況分數時,設定此參數。

User accounts (使用者帳號)

此參數指出使用者帳號的目標百分比健康情況良好 (目標百分比的預設值為 75%)。 BlackBerry Dispatcher 會依據 BlackBerry Messaging Agent 傳送給 BlackBerry Dispatcher 的健康情況分數,來計算健康使用者帳號的百分比。 BlackBerry Dispatcher 會將所計算的百分比與儲存在 BlackBerry Configuration Database 中的目標百分比相比較。 若 BlackBerry Messaging Agent 未執行,則 BlackBerry Dispatcher 會判斷您指派給 BlackBerry Messaging Agent 的所有使用者帳號健康情況不佳。

BlackBerry Messaging Agent 判斷所有使用者帳號的健康情況良好,則會設定此健康情況參數。 若 BlackBerry Messaging Agent 判斷某些使用者帳號的健康情況不佳,則 BlackBerry Messaging Agent 會清除健康情況參數值,並將健康情況不佳的使用者帳號數目傳送至 BlackBerry Dispatcher

Connection to the messaging server(s) (與訊息伺服器的連線)

此參數指出訊息伺服器的目標百分比健康情況良好 (目標百分比的預設值為 75%)。 BlackBerry Dispatcher 會依據 BlackBerry Messaging Agent 傳送給 BlackBerry Dispatcher 的健康情況分數,來計算健康訊息伺服器的百分比。 BlackBerry Dispatcher 會將所計算的百分比與儲存在 BlackBerry Configuration Database 中的目標百分比相比較。

BlackBerry Messaging Agent 可連線至所有的訊息伺服器,則會設定此健康情況參數。 若 BlackBerry Messaging Agent 無法連線至訊息伺服器,BlackBerry Messaging Agent 會清除參數值,並將無法使用的訊息伺服器數目傳送給 BlackBerry Dispatcher。 若 BlackBerry Messaging Agent 對訊息伺服器沒有其他呼叫,則 BlackBerry Messaging Agent 會每分鐘測試一次與訊息伺服器的連線。

若您的組織環境採用適用於 Microsoft® ExchangeBlackBerry® Enterprise Server,而且 BlackBerry Messaging Agent 無法連線至一或多個訊息伺服器,則 BlackBerry Messaging Agent 會傳送無法使用的訊息伺服器清單給 BlackBerry Dispatcher。

若您的組織環境採用適用於 IBM® Lotus® Domino®BlackBerry® Enterprise Server,而且 BlackBerry Messaging Agent 無法直接連線至一或多個訊息伺服器,則其會嘗試連線至訊息伺服器的其中一個叢集配對。 若 BlackBerry Messaging Agent 無法連線至訊息伺服器或訊息伺服器的其中一個叢集配對,則 BlackBerry Messaging Agent 會認為訊息伺服器的健康情況不佳。

At least one user account (至少一個使用者帳號)

此參數表示您指派給 BlackBerry Messaging Agent 的使用者帳號中至少有一個帳號的健康情況良好。

Calendar synchronization (行事曆同步處理)

此參數表示 BlackBerry Messaging Agent 可同步處理行事曆。 若您的組織環境採用適用於 Microsoft ExchangeBlackBerry Enterprise Server,則當 BlackBerry Messaging Agent 可以與訊息伺服器同步處理行事曆時,會設定健康情況參數。 若 BlackBerry Messaging Agent 未主動同步處理行事曆,則會定時測試行事曆的同步處理 (依預設為每 10 分鐘)。

若您的組織環境採用適用於 IBM Lotus DominoBlackBerry Enterprise Server,則 BlackBerry Messaging Agent 會使用相同的 API 同步處理訊息和行事曆。 當 BlackBerry Messaging Agent 計算目前 BlackBerry Messaging Agent 的健康情況分數時,一律會設定此健康情況參數。

Address lookup (地址查閱)

此參數表示 BlackBerry Messaging Agent 可以查閱地址。 若 BlackBerry Messaging Agent 未主動查閱地址,則會每分鐘測試一次其是否能查閱地址。

Attachment viewing (附件檢視)

此參數表示 BlackBerry Attachment Service 可處理附件。

BlackBerry Attachment Service可載入擴充 DLL,而且 BlackBerry Attachment Service 報告其健康情況良好,則 BlackBerry Messaging Agent 會設定此參數。 BlackBerry Attachment Service 會藉由處理附件檢視要求,或被要求透過 GetHealthScore 函式報告其健康情況時,報告其健康情況良好。 若 BlackBerry Attachment Service 未主動處理附件,則 BlackBerry Messaging Agent 會每分鐘呼叫一次 GetHealthScore 函式。

Organizer data synchronization (管理幫手資料同步處理)

此參數指出 PIM 連接器 (BlackBerry Messaging Agent 的子元件) 的健康情況良好。

BlackBerry Messaging Agent 可遞送管理幫手資料同步處理的要求,則會設定此健康情況參數。 若 BlackBerry Messaging Agent 未主動同步處理管理幫手資料,則 BlackBerry Messaging Agent 會每 10 分鐘傳送一次設定要求給所有使用者帳號中最不忙碌的使用者帳號,以測試 PIM 連接器的健康情況。

若您的組織環境採用適用於 IBM Lotus DominoBlackBerry Enterprise Server,則 BlackBerry Messaging Agent 必須先連線至 BlackBerry Configuration Database,才能設定此參數。

BlackBerry Messaging Agent 如何判定使用者帳號健康情況良好

如果組織的環境包含適用於 Microsoft® ExchangeBlackBerry® Enterprise Server,若 BlackBerry Messaging Agent 能夠登入使用者帳號的信箱,並可建立和啟用 UserControl 物件,則 BlackBerry Messaging Agent 會判定使用者帳號健康情況良好。 如果您變更帳號資訊、發生 MAPI 失敗或連線到 Microsoft® Exchange 伺服器失敗,則 BlackBerry Messaging Agent 可能重新啟動使用者帳號。

如果組織的環境包含適用於 IBM® Lotus® Domino®BlackBerry® Enterprise Server,若使用者帳號初始化,或若使用者帳號因不存在於 IBM® Lotus® Domino® 目錄中而無法初始化,則 BlackBerry Messaging Agent 會判定該使用者帳號健康情況良好。 如果使用者帳號可以連線到主控使用者帳號的訊息伺服器,且使用者的郵件檔案健康情況良好,若使用者帳號初始化,則 BlackBerry Messaging Agent 也會判定使用者帳號健康情況良好。

BlackBerry Messaging Agent 會使用下列方法測試使用者郵件檔案的健康情況:
  • 如果主控 BlackBerry® Enterprise Server 和訊息伺服器的電腦上 IBM® Lotus® Domino® 版本是 6.5.6、7.0.2 版或更高版本,且您並未使用 BlackBerry Messaging Agent 的 DontUseModifiedByName 登錄設定來關閉 NSFDbModifiedTimeByName 功能,則 BlackBerry Messaging Agent 會每分鐘呼叫一次 NSFDbModifiedTimeByName API 功能。
  • 如果主控 BlackBerry Enterprise Server 和訊息伺服器的電腦上 IBM Lotus Domino 版本不支援 NSFDbModifiedTimeByName 功能,或您已關閉 NSFDbModifiedTimeByName 功能,則 BlackBerry Messaging Agent 會自動判定使用者帳號的郵件檔案健康情況良好。

BlackBerry Collaboration ServiceBlackBerry MDS Connection ServiceBlackBerry Policy ServiceBlackBerry Synchronization Service 所計算的健康情況參數

BlackBerry® Collaboration ServiceBlackBerry MDS Connection ServiceBlackBerry Policy ServiceBlackBerry Synchronization Service 會計算下列健康情況參數,然後將值傳送至 BlackBerry Dispatcher

健康情況參數

描述

BlackBerry Policy Server

此參數指出 BlackBerry Policy Service 是否健康情況良好。 BlackBerry Policy Service 會在 BlackBerry Policy Service 開始執行且連線到 BlackBerry Configuration Database 時設定此參數。

依預設,待命 BlackBerry® Enterprise Server 上的 BlackBerry Policy Service 不會執行。 當待命 BlackBerry Dispatcher 計算是否可能發生自動容錯移轉時,待命 BlackBerry Dispatcher 不會納入 BlackBerry Policy Service 的健康情況分數。

BlackBerry Synchronization Service

此參數指出 BlackBerry Synchronization Service 是否健康情況良好。 BlackBerry Synchronization Service 會在 BlackBerry Synchronization Service 開始執行且連線到 BlackBerry Configuration Database 時設定參數。

依預設,待命 BlackBerry Enterprise Server 上的 BlackBerry Synchronization Service 不會執行。 當待命 BlackBerry Dispatcher 計算是否可能發生自動容錯移轉時,待命 BlackBerry Dispatcher 不會納入 BlackBerry Synchronization Service 的健康情況分數。

Access to web content and application content (存取網頁內容和應用程式內容)

此參數指出 BlackBerry MDS Connection Service 是否能瀏覽網際網路或內部網路。 BlackBerry MDS Connection Service 會在 BlackBerry MDS Connection Service 初始化且為執行中時設定此參數。

Push application access (推播應用程式存取)

此參數指出 BlackBerry MDS Connection Service 是否能推播應用程式至 BlackBerry 裝置。 BlackBerry MDS Connection Service 會在其初始化、執行、連線到 BlackBerry Configuration Database,且 BlackBerry MDS Connection Service 所使用的應用程式伺服器為執行狀態時設定參數。

BlackBerry MDS Integration Service

此參數指出 BlackBerry MDS Integration Service 健康情況良好。 BlackBerry MDS Connection Service 會在 BlackBerry MDS Connection Service 可連線到 BlackBerry MDS Integration Service 時設定參數。

BlackBerry MDS Connection Service 執行個體 與待命連線不會向 BlackBerry Dispatcher 報告參數值。 BlackBerry MDS Connection Service 執行個體與待命連線不會管理 BlackBerry 裝置的來回資料流量。

BlackBerry Collaboration Service

此參數指出 BlackBerry Collaboration Service 健康情況良好。 BlackBerry Collaboration Service 會在 BlackBerry Collaboration Service 初始化且為執行中,並且在 BlackBerry Collaboration Service 可連線到即時訊息伺服器時設定此參數。


此資訊對您是否有所助益?請將您的回應傳送給我們